Description

In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: wifi: mac80211: check S1G action frame size Before checking the action code, check that it even exists in the frame.

Affected Software

VendorProductVersions
LinuxLinux Kernel< 5.15.133
LinuxLinux Kernel>= 5.16, < 6.1.55
LinuxLinux Kernel>= 6.2, < 6.5.5
